Abstract

396,174. Control of D.C. motors. RAMSDEN, H. K., 26, Ashlands, Ashton-on- Mersev, and ASSOCIATED ELECTRICAL INDUSTRIES, Ltd., Crown House, Aldwych, London. April 22, 1932, No. 11607. Drawings to Specification. [Class 38 (iii).] In a traction system in which the shunt fields of compound-wound motors are weakened for high speed and strengthened for low speed, both for motoring and regenerative braking in series and in parallel, the change from maximum to minimum shunt field excitation, when the motor connections are about to be changed from parallel to series during regenerative braking, is effected in at least two steps, the motors remaining in parallel after the first reduction in field strength has taken place. Simultaneously with the first reduction in field strength a resistance may be introduced in series with the motor armatures. More than two stages of reduction may be used and when the motors are finally connected in series with their shunt fields fully reduced during regenerative braking, the shunt fields are again increased. The sequence of changes during motoring is the reverse of that during braking. Numerical examples of the shunt field currents are given in the Specification.
